Gabelli Funds LLC grew its position in DuPont de Nemours, Inc. (NYSE:DD – Free Report) by 8.7% in the fourth quarter, according to its most recent filing with the SEC. The fund owned 267,061 shares of the basic materials company’s stock after acquiring an additional 21,451 shares during the period. Gabelli Funds LLC’s holdings in DuPont de Nemours were worth $10,736,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

DuPont de Nemours Stock Performance
DD stock opened at $46.51 on Wednesday. The stock has a 50-day moving average price of $46.58 and a 200-day moving average price of $44.25. DuPont de Nemours, Inc. has a 1-year low of $27.16 and a 1-year high of $52.66. The company has a current ratio of 2.68, a quick ratio of 2.11 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.22. The firm has a market cap of $19.06 billion, a PE ratio of -775.02,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.38 and a beta of 1.02.
DuPont de Nemours Announces Dividend
The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, May 29th. Stockholders of record on Friday, May 15th will be paid a $0.20 dividend. The ex-dividend date is Friday, May 15th. This represents a $0.80 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 1.7%. DuPont de Nemours’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ently -1,333.33%.

About DuPont de Nemours
DuPont de Nemours (NYSE: DD) is a global science and engineering company that develops and supplies specialty materials, chemicals and industrial biosciences for a wide range of markets. Headquartered in Wilmington, Delaware, the company traces its origins to 1802 and has evolved through more than two centuries of innovation. In recent history DuPont participated in a major combination with Dow Chemical and subsequent reorganization that refocused the company on differentiated, specialty businesses built around science-based solutions.
DuPont’s operations center on advanced materials and technologies used by manufacturers and OEMs in industries such as transportation, electronics, construction, industrial manufacturing and worker safety.
